ABSTRACT
Objective The experimental study on the lift-up speed of a new kind of compliant aerodynamic foil thrust bearings was performed on the multifunctional test rig established for testing the performances of foil gas bearings. Methods The lift-up speed of foil gas thrust bearing under given axial load was analyzed through the spectrum of axial displacement response in frequency domain. Results The test results indicated that the difference in the spectrum of axial displacement responses before and after lifting up of the rotor was obvious. After lifting up of the rotor, there were only larger components of rotation frequency and lower harmanic frequencies. If the rotor wasn't lift-up, there were also larger components of other frequencies in the spectrum. Conclusion So by analyzing the spectrum of axial displacement response, the results showed that the lift-up speed was about 1 860 rpm when the axial load was 31N.
